Output efc91a6cbd24f018ae691fa44bbefb7341774c9cda04f7d23b0be11455310eb9:0

value
2129800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a30e2025ac8cb197425198c0ddd02ecf6c13ac2 OP_EQUAL
address
36zhg7KXDHdDED7kU5j9XjpS1ui85edFkE
transaction
efc91a6cbd24f018ae691fa44bbefb7341774c9cda04f7d23b0be11455310eb9
spent
true